溫馨提示×

深入解析MySQL RETURN語句的執行機制

小樊
110
2024-08-06 19:30:08
欄目: 云計算

在MySQL中,RETURN語句用于從存儲過程或函數中返回一個值。當一個存儲過程或函數使用RETURN語句時,它會立即終止并返回指定的值。

RETURN語句的執行機制如下:

  1. 當存儲過程或函數執行到RETURN語句時,它會停止執行并返回指定的值。
  2. 如果存儲過程或函數沒有指定返回值,或者沒有使用RETURN語句,則默認返回NULL。
  3. 如果存儲過程或函數返回一個結果集而不是一個單一的值,則應該使用SELECT語句而不是RETURN語句。
  4. 如果存儲過程或函數中有多個RETURN語句,只有第一個RETURN語句會被執行,后續的RETURN語句將被忽略。

總的來說,RETURN語句在MySQL中用于從存儲過程或函數中返回一個值,它會立即終止當前的執行流程并返回指定的值。在編寫存儲過程或函數時,需要注意使用RETURN語句來返回需要的值,避免出現邏輯錯誤。

0
亚洲午夜精品一区二区_中文无码日韩欧免_久久香蕉精品视频_欧美主播一区二区三区美女